Eva Césarová studied marketing communications and film production; she earned her master’s degree in addiction studies. She worked for five years at the international organization Youth RISE where represented the voices of young people who use psychoactive substances at the United Nations.
She is a co-founder of the Czech Psychedelic Society and the Sarava foundation, which supports indigenous tribes and the Amazon rainforest. She organizes psychedelic-themed events, serves as the media spokesperson for psychedelic research at the Center for Psychedelic Research at the National Institute of Mental Health, and works as a researcher on a study supported by the Ministry of Labor and Social Affairs (MPSV) and conducted under the auspices of the Psyon psychedelic clinic situated in Prague.
She was the editor of the book Psychedelics in Czech and Slovakia. Her articles had been published in a number of mediums.
